Liverpool striker come winger Dirk Kuyt insisted that no first team regular, including Steven Gerrard would ever consider leaving Anfield for Eastlands.

This comes on the back of the recent Manchester City take over and press reports that the club could, and would bid for, only the best players in the world.

Talking in the Guardian broadsheet the 28-year-old Dutch international said…

‘We don’t talk about Manchester City that much. We know they’ve got a new owner who has got a lot of money so we’ll have to see what happens, but I don’t think any Liverpool player would go to Manchester City, because we’re a much bigger club.’

‘It won’t be easy for them, especially if they want the big players. It is possible to buy big players but, if you want to buy big players who are already playing for big clubs, that is much more difficult.’


Talking specifically about Stevie Gerrard, the Kop favourite said…

‘Stevie is Liverpool. It would be very difficult to buy him – he’d be a lot of money. But I don’t think he’d ever leave Liverpool for Manchester City.’
